Parameter Symbol Min Typ Max Unit Description
Collector-Emitter Voltage VCEO - - 60 V Maximum voltage between collector and emitter with base open.
Emitter-Collector Voltage VECS - - 50 V Maximum voltage between emitter and collector with base open.
Base-Emitter Voltage VBE - - 7 V Maximum voltage between base and emitter.
Collector Current IC - - 1 A Maximum continuous collector current.
Base Current IB - - 0.1 A Maximum continuous base current.
Power Dissipation PT - - 10 W Maximum power dissipation at TA = 25掳C.
Operating Temperature TOP -55 - 150 掳C Operating temperature range.
Storage Temperature TSTG -65 - 200 掳C Storage temperature range.
Transition Frequency fT - 150 - MHz Frequency at which hfe drops to 1.
DC Current Gain hFE 40 120 300 - DC current gain (IC = 150 mA, VCE = 10 V).

Instructions for Use:

  1. Handling:

    • Handle the 2SC930-E with care to avoid static damage.
    • Use proper ESD (Electrostatic Discharge) protection equipment.
  2. Mounting:

    • Ensure good thermal contact with the heat sink to prevent overheating.
    • Use a suitable heat sink compound to enhance thermal conductivity.
  3. Biasing:

    • Ensure the base-emitter voltage (VBE) is within the specified limits to avoid damage.
    • Use appropriate biasing circuits to maintain stable operation.
  4. Operation:

    • Do not exceed the maximum ratings for collector-emitter voltage (VCEO), base-emitter voltage (VBE), collector current (IC), and power dissipation (PT).
    • Operate the device within the specified temperature range to ensure reliable performance.
  5. Testing:

    • Use a transistor tester or multimeter to verify the parameters before installation.
    • Test the device under actual operating conditions to ensure it meets the required specifications.
  6. Storage:

    • Store the 2SC930-E in a dry, cool place away from direct sunlight.
    • Keep the device in its original packaging until ready for use to protect against moisture and static damage.
